ACOSTA-RAMOS, Alejandra and MARTINEZ-LOPEZ, Joel. Productivity of sawing the machiche wood (Lonchocarpus castilloi Standl), in Tres Garantías, Quintana Roo, Mexico. Madera bosques [online]. 2012, vol.18, n.2, pp.7-26. ISSN 2448-7597.
Yields and sawing time were determined in order to know the sawmilling productivity of Lonchocarpus castilloi Standl. (machiche). The yields were determined by relating the volume of logs and sawn timber volume of 815 logs. Milling times were determined using the total time method in the main saw. Eighty percent of logs recorded diameters from 30 cm to 40 cm, and 94% of them had lengths from 2 m to 3 m. The total volume processed was 194,6 m3 round wood without-bark (rwwb), that generated a volume of 80,8 m3 of sawn lumber. This indicates that to produce one cubic meter of lumber, 2,45 m3 of machiche are required. The actual global sawmill coefficient was 41,3%, the coefficient for grades of boards was 43,1% in boards of sapwood, 34,1% in boards of heartwood, and 22,8% in boards with rejection grade. The productive time was 68%, the non-productive time 19%, and the leisure time 13%. The productivity was at 0,57 m3/ hour. The productivity indicators identified, provide useful information for the efficient administration for sawmill of the ejido.
